These PFDs pass ISO 12402-5 (water sports) and ISO 12402-6 (paddlesport) standards. The majority of our PFDs have up to 20% more buoyancy than the ISO/CE standard and our whitewater models have up to 40% more buoyancy than the 50 N required. Palm were the first to make PFDs to these ISO standards.
3D anti ride-up waistbelt
A grippy rubber finish prevents your PFD from riding up when in use, and the adjustable waistbelt is positioned on the inside of the buoyancy foam panel for full contact around your waist.

In the Palm range of kit if you fit a medium jacket, it's likely you will also fit a medium in the rest of their thermals, pants and Personal Floatation Devices (PFDs) – but everyone is different. Nothing beats actually trying on this gear for true size and fit, and also the comfort factor is very important if you are going to be wearing it all day.
Weight – include all the gear you’ll be wearing too. PFD buoyancy label: A correct fit is more important than choosing the buoyancy category according to your weight. All Palm PFDs have buoyancy above the minimum floatation required for CE/ISO certification.
